Where is Bandra Reclamation Bus Station?
Where is Bandra Reclamation Bus Station located?
Bandra Reclamation Bus Station, Bandra Reclamation Bus Station, India (approx. 19.0478°, 72.82729°)
Where is Bandra Reclamation Bus Station on the map?
{"latitude":19.0478,"longitude":72.82729,"title":"Bandra Reclamation Bus Station"}